When it comes to tropical fruits, the cherimoya is a true gem that not many are familiar with. Also known as the "custard apple," this delightful fruit boasts a creamy texture and a unique blend of flavors reminiscent of banana, pineapple, and strawberry. Instructions

  1. Cut the cherimoya in half and scoop out the flesh, discarding the seeds. Place the cherimoya flesh into a blender.

  2. Add the frozen banana, pineapple chunks, and strawberries to the blender with the cherimoya.

  3. Pour in the coconut water or almond milk to the blender. If you prefer a sweeter smoothie, add a tablespoon of honey at this stage.

  4. Add a handful of ice cubes to the blender to give the smoothie a nice chill and refreshing texture.

  5. Blend all the ingredients together until smooth and creamy. If the mixture is too thick, add more liquid to reach your desired consistency.

  6. Taste the smoothie and adjust the sweetness if needed by adding more honey or another splash of coconut water.

  7. Pour the smoothie into a tall glass and garnish with a slice of cherimoya or a strawberry on the rim for decoration.

  8. Serve immediately and enjoy.

Cherimoya is a fantastic fruit to incorporate into your diet, not only for its amazing taste but also for its health benefits. Rich in vitamin C, B vitamins, and fiber, cherimoya can boost your immune system, support digestion, and promote overall well-being.
